You also have to meet the salary cap requirements, and that proposal does not.
I believe that since New Orleans is way under the cap, they could take the Rasho contract, and send back Speedy and a trade exception for the difference (approx. 3.4 million). Unless this has changed in the new CBA, only when both teams are over the cap does the rule of salaries matching within 25% (up from 15% in the previous CBA) of each other kick in.
